PipelineBuffer.SetUInt32 Method

Assigns an unsigned 32-bit integer to a buffer column.

This API is not CLS-compliant. 

Namespace:  Microsoft.SqlServer.Dts.Pipeline
Assembly:  Microsoft.SqlServer.PipelineHost (in Microsoft.SqlServer.PipelineHost.dll)

Parameters

  • columnIndex
    Type: System.Int32
    The index of the column in the buffer row.
  • value
    Type: System.UInt32
    The value assigned to the buffer column.

Remarks

The SetUInt32 method assigns an unsigned 32-bit integer to the buffer column specified by the columnIndex parameter.

This method works with the DT_UI4 data type in Integration Services.

If the value being assigned to the buffer column is not a 32-bit integer or the buffer column DataType is not DT_UI4, an UnsupportedBufferDataTypeException occurs.

For a complete list of Integration Services data types and the corresponding Get and Set methods of the PipelineBuffer class to use with each type, see Working with Data Types in the Data Flow.
